Transaction 95fdfb25267e24823dbe22aadb197134731adba70b71a9d0bbdf5759ade8428f

block
31b61feee6a97d8e712b15efa8aaf23d06c46a3647bdcce5b56de037ad777494

4 Inputs

2 Outputs